a(n) ______ exposure is a repeated or prolonged exposure (over months or years) that may bring about slowly developing symptoms. these exposures do not cause immediate, obvious harm and a person may not see, feel, or smell the danger. effects, however, may be permanent.
options (blue boxes with text)
acute
emergency
chronic
short
The question describes a type of exposure that is repeated or prolonged (over months/years), causes slow - developing symptoms, no immediate obvious harm, and potentially permanent effects. Chronic exposure is defined as long - term, repeated, or prolonged exposure with delayed symptoms, which matches the description. Acute exposure is short - term and often has immediate effects. Emergency and Short don't fit the context of exposure types related to health effects over time.
